Circuit switching is a method for establishing dedicated connections between two endpoints for the duration of their call. Central office switches located in telephone company buildings route calls locally or to long-distance carriers over dedicated circuits. Integrated Services Digital Network (ISDN) allows both voice and data transmission over the same telephone lines, with several access interfaces defined. Transmission Control Protocol/Internet Protocol (TCP/IP) is the set of communications protocols used for the Internet and similar networks and was developed from earlier networking protocols and the invention of the World Wide Web.
